Job Summary
You’re a data-driven storyteller, passionate about turning complex performance data into strategic insights that shape media and marketing strategies. You excel at both cross-channel campaign analytics and technical data solutions, bridging the gap between performance reporting and advanced analytics. You bring hands-on expertise with media metrics, ad tech platforms, and data environments, and you thrive in a collaborative, fast-paced agency setting. You’re excited by the challenge of helping Honda and Acura make smarter advertising decisions through rigorous analysis, modern BI tools, and automation techniques.
This is a Hybrid role, based in the Los Angeles area, working from the offices in Santa Monica a few times per week.
What You’ll Be Working On
- Develop and lead holistic media performance reporting across digital, paid social, and traditional channels, delivering actionable insights that drive campaign optimization and strategic evolution.
- Identify cross-channel trends, audience engagement patterns, and media mix opportunities that inform buying and planning strategies.
- Pull, analyze, and synthesize data from key platforms including CM360, Meta Ads Manager, and other ad servers and media tools to assess media effectiveness.
- Lead advanced analytics projects to support strategic initiatives for Honda/Acura, working with large, complex datasets that connect media exposures with business outcomes (e.g., sales, leads).
- Write and optimize SQL queries to extract and join datasets in data clean room environments (e.g., LiveRamp, Habu), ensuring high data quality and integrity.
- Build data pipelines and automate workflows using ETL tools such as Domo or Alteryx.
- Develop predictive models and statistical forecasts to guide media investment and future campaign decisions.
- Create dynamic dashboards and compelling data visualizations in Tableau, Power BI, or Domo that effectively communicate performance insights to stakeholders.
- Collaborate with cross-functional teams to integrate analytics into planning, creative, and strategy workflows.
How You’ll Excel in Your Role
- Experience in media analytics or marketing data science, preferably in an agency setting.
- Deep understanding of media KPIs and experience analyzing campaigns across programmatic, digital direct, social, and offline channels.
- Proficient in ad measurement tools such as CM360, DV360, Meta Ads Manager, and others.
- Strong fluency in SQL; comfortable querying cloud-based data platforms (e.g., Google BigQuery, AWS, Snowflake).
- Hands-on experience with data visualization tools like Tableau, Power BI, Domo, or Looker.
- Familiarity with advanced analytics methods (predictive modeling, regression analysis, time-series forecasting).
- Proficient in Python or R for data wrangling, statistical analysis, or automation (bonus points for experience with scikit-learn, pandas, or tidyverse).
- Experience working with ETL tools (Domo ETL, Alteryx) and building scalable data pipelines.
- Strong communicator with the ability to simplify technical findings for non-technical audiences, both internally and with clients.
- Demonstrated ability to manage multiple projects with tight deadlines while maintaining high attention to detail.
